Re: [weewx-user] Re: graphs: Unicode and Cardinal Wind directions

2019-09-23 Thread Thomas Keffer
The disadvantage of HTML entities (such as ) is that they can only be used in, well..., HTML. That means the templates. The advantage is that they consist of nothing but ASCII characters, so they are always displayed the same way. By contrast, the advantage of UTF-8 characters is that they are
